Abstract
A device for joining a first body vessel to a second body vessel including a cartridge having a distal end and defining a longitudinal axis, a radially expandable anchor disposed at the distal end of the cartridge for engaging the first body vessel, the expandable anchor having an initial condition and an expanded condition wherein the expandable anchor is radially larger than the expandable anchor in the initial condition, and a plurality of sutures disposed within the cartridge and being deployable therefrom so as to engage the second body vessel, the sutures being threaded through the expandable anchor.

19. A method of joining a first body vessel and a second body vessel, the method comprising the steps of:
-
providing a device for joining the first body vessel to the second body vessel, the device comprising; a tubular sleeve having a distal end, a proximal end and defining a lumen therethrough; a tubular body slidably disposed within the tubular sleeve; a radially expandable anchor deployably disposed in the distal end of the tubular sleeve at a location distal of the tubular body, the radially expandable anchor being deployable from the distal end of the tubular sleeve, wherein the expandable anchor includes; a hub configured and dimensioned for disposition in the distal end of the tubular sleeve; and a plurality of resilient arms radially disposed about the hub, wherein the plurality of resilient arms have a collapsed biased condition for disposition in the distal end of the tubular sleeve, and an expanded unbiased condition when disposed outside of the distal end of the tubular sleeve; a plurality of needle anchors deployably supported in a distal end of the tubular body; and a plurality of sutures, wherein each suture includes a first end connected to a respective one of the plurality of needle anchors, and wherein each suture includes a second end extending from a passage of the tubular body containing the respective needle anchor, through the expandable anchor, and then through a lumen of the tubular body; passing a distal end of the device through the first body vessel and into the second body vessel, wherein the expandable anchor is disposed in the distal end of the tubular sleeve and the plurality of needle anchors are loaded in the tubular body; withdrawing the tubular sleeve relative to the tubular body to deploy the expandable anchor to the expanded condition in the second body vessel; withdrawing the tubular body such that a distal end thereof is disposed within the first body vessel; firing the plurality of needle anchors from the tubular body such that the plurality of needle anchors penetrate the first body vessel; and withdrawing the second end of the plurality of sutures to approximate the first body vessel and the second body vessel.
